Polymarket's Billionaire Founder Gains Major Investment Amid Speculation on POLY Token
Shayne Coplan, the founder of Polymarket, has recently joined the ranks of billionaires following a substantial $2 billion investment from the Intercontinental Exchange (ICE), the parent company of the New York Stock Exchange. This deal elevates Polymarket’s valuation to approximately $9 billion, signaling a significant endorsement from a major player in the financial market.
Despite past regulatory challenges, including a ban on serving U.S. clients, Coplan's platform has evolved into a legitimate financial entity with institutional support. Additionally, speculation is growing around a potential launch of a POLY token, which could further enhance Polymarket's standing in the cryptocurrency space.
As the platform continues to gain traction, it has established itself as a unique alternative to traditional betting methods.
